What readers are saying

Readers find 'The Musical Comedy Murders of 1940' to be a riotous farce filled with humor and unexpected twists. Many praise its fast-paced nature and entertaining characters, making it a favorite among high school productions. Some reviews note that the play includes certain outdated humor that may not resonate with modern audiences, yet overall, it is appreciated for its comedic value.

The Musical Comedy Murders of 1940 is a British mystery play written by John Bishop and published by Josef Weinberger in London (1989).
